There isn't a single "most trusted" health insurer in India for 2026. The best choice depends on a combination of claim experience, network hospitals, policy wording, and customer service—not just marketing or claim settlement ratio. Among the insurers that consistently rank highly on those factors are: | Insurer | Why it's trusted | |--------|-------------------| | HDFC ERGO | Strong reputation for claims, comprehensive plans, wide hospital network. | | ICICI Lombard | Large insurer with solid digital claims process and broad coverage options. | | Niva Bupa | Popular for individual and family plans with good customer experience. | | Care Health Insurance | Large cashless hospital network and competitive health-focused plans. | | Tata AIG | Backed by the Tata brand, known for comprehensive plans and service. | | Star Health | India's largest standalone health insurer with an extensive health insurance portfolio. ### If I had to shortlist in 2026 - **Best overall:** HDFC ERGO - **Best for families:** Niva Bupa - **Best hospital network:** Care Health - **Best premium brand:** Tata AIG - **Best standalone health specialist:** Star Health - **Best general insurer:** ICICI Lombard ### Don't choose based only on claim settlement ratio A high claim settlement ratio is useful, but it doesn't tell the whole story. Also compare: - Room rent limits (prefer no cap) - Waiting periods for pre-existing diseases - Restoration of sum insured - Co-pay requirements - Cashless hospital network in your city - Coverage for modern treatments and daycare procedures - Claim rejection rate and customer complaints If you tell me: - your **age**, - **city**, - whether you're buying for **yourself or family**, - any **existing medical conditions**, and - your **budget**, I can recommend the most suitable health insurance plan for your situation rather than just the insurer.

In 2026, the definition of the "most trusted" health insurance company in India is heavily driven by two critical metrics: a high **Claim Settlement Ratio (CSR)** and a low volume of **complaints per 10,000 claims**. Based on the latest industry evaluations, private standalone health insurers and prominent general insurers continue to lead the market in reliability, network reach, and customer satisfaction. The top-rated and most trusted health insurance providers in India, along with their flagship plans and key performance metrics, include: --- ## 1. HDFC ERGO General Insurance Widely considered the gold standard for reliability and hassle-free claim settlements in the Indian market. * **Claim Settlement Ratio:** ~97.5% * **Top Plan:** *Optima Secure+* (Offers a unique 4X coverage benefit—combining base, plus, restore, and secure benefits—with zero room rent limits). * **Why it’s trusted:** Exceptional in-house claim processing track record and very low customer complaint ratios. They have a massive network of over 16,000 cashless hospitals. ## 2. ICICI Lombard General Insurance A dominant powerhouse known for leveraging technology to provide lightning-fast, AI-driven claim approvals. * **Claim Settlement Ratio:** ~97.1% * **Top Plan:** *Elevate* or *Health AdvantEdge* * **Why it’s trusted:** Their "IL TakeCare" app offers a seamless wellness ecosystem. They are highly favored by tech-savvy users and families seeking an infinite sum insured reset and global coverage options. ## 3. Care Health Insurance (Formerly Religare) A top choice for those looking for comprehensive, feature-rich plans at a highly competitive price point. * **Claim Settlement Ratio:** ~95.4% * **Top Plan:** *Care Supreme* * **Why it’s trusted:** Offers incredible flexibility, customizable riders (like waiting period reduction), no upper age limits on specific plans, and a huge cashless network spanning over 24,000+ endpoints. ## 4. Aditya Birla Health Insurance Renowned for pioneering the “Health First” model that prioritizes preventive care over just reactive claim payouts. * **Claim Settlement Ratio:** ~96.2% * **Top Plan:** *Activ One MAX* * **Why it’s trusted:** Extremely popular among younger demographics and fitness enthusiasts due to their *HealthReturns™* program, which rewards policyholders with significant premium discounts for maintaining a healthy lifestyle. ## 5. Niva Bupa Health Insurance (Formerly Max Bupa) A standalone insurer focused heavily on product innovation and quick direct-settlement timelines. * **Claim Settlement Ratio:** ~92.4% * **Top Plan:** *ReAssure 2.0 Platinum+* * **Why it’s trusted:** Features the famous "ReAssure" benefit (unlimited restoration of the sum insured) and unique features like locking in your premium age until your very first claim. --- ### 📊 Quick Performance Summary | Company Name | Estimated CSR | Known For | Key Strength | |:--- |:--- |:--- |:--- | | **HDFC ERGO** | **97.61%** | Highest reliability & trust | Low complaint rate & 4X coverage | | **ICICI Lombard** | **97.16%** | Tech-driven instant approvals | Infinite SI reset & Global cover | | **Aditya Birla** | **96.25%** | Wellness & Incentives | Up to 100% premium returns | | **SBI General** | **95.94%** | Public Sector Trust | Deep Tier-2/3 city hospital reach | | **Care Health** | **95.45%** | Value for money | Extensive network & customizable plans | --- ### 💡 Key Buying Tips for 2026: * **Look past just the CSR:** A high CSR is good, but check the **Complaints per 10,000 claims**. Insurers like HDFC Ergo and SBI General traditionally boast much lower complaint volumes compared to the industry average. * **Ditch the Room Rent Limits:** Ensure your chosen plan has *No Room Rent Caps*. Choosing a plan with caps results in "proportional deductions," meaning the insurer will cut down your entire hospital bill payout if you pick a room above your allowed limit. * **Check the Pre-Existing Disease (PED) Waiting Period:** Standard plans make you wait 3 to 4 years for illnesses like diabetes or hypertension. If you need immediate coverage, look for plans offering "Day 1" PED waivers or buy-back options.
